First of all, you will have to ask for an application form, fill in the form with great care, and then send it in with a copy of your school records.
After that, you will have to ask your teachers to write reference letters. You will also need to take some tests such as TOEFL and GRE. You may apply to several universities at the same time. Overseas students in the states are not allowed to work in their spare time except in the summer, and you need to get permission from US Immigration to do that.

Washington was the first city in history to be created solely for the purpose of governing. Following the Revolution, members of congress had hotly debated the question of a permanent home for themselves and for other departments. In 1790, George Washington was asked to select a site for the newly designed federal district. Not much to anyone?s surprise but to the disappointment of many, he chose a piece of land on the banks of Potomac River a few miles upstream from his beloved plantation Mount Vernon.
The District of Columbia was taken in part from Virginia and in part from Maryland. At the time it was laid out, its hundred square miles consisted of gently rolling hills with heavy woods, a number of streams and much land along the Potomac River . There is now a section of Washington that is commonly referred to as Foggy Bottom; that section had the same nickname a hundred and eight years ago. Two port cities, Alexandria and Georgetown, lie within sight of the new capital. So it was easy to go by ship to the most important cities of the new nation from the new capital---Charlestown, Baltimore, Philadelphia, New York, Portsmouth and also to the far-off ports of England and the European Continent.
